²ÝÁñÊÓƵ-IAS Expert Comments on the Role of Biodiversity and Human Rights in Nature-based Solutions

A Mongabay article features comments by Dr. Suneetha Subramanian on the benefits and challenges of nature-based solutions.

On 18 January 2023, , an environmental science and conservation news platform, published an article which includes expert comments by ²ÝÁñÊÓƵ-IAS expert Suneetha Subramanian (Research Fellow). The article highlights the need to put biodiversity and human rights safeguards at the core of successful nature-based solutions.

Excerpt:

Suneetha M. Subramanian, a coordinating lead author on various assessments of the Intergovernmental Science-Policy Platform on Biodiversity and Ecosystem Services (IPBES), told Mongabay-India that ¡°vigilance would need to be exercised. It is possible to misrepresent actions that may not be biodiversity friendly as complying with nature-based solutions. For example, promoting monocropping or single species plantation forestry can be marked as afforestation but may create more ¡­ ecological and socio-cultural [harm],¡± said Subramanian, a research fellow at ²ÝÁñÊÓƵ¡¯s Institute for the Advanced Study of Sustainability.
